Frequently Asked Questions

1: What is the purpose of the gradient function in a thermal cycler?

The gradient function allows simultaneous testing of multiple annealing temperatures, helping optimize PCR conditions for different assays efficiently.

2: How many temperature zones does the gradient block support?

The gradient block typically supports multiple temperature zones (e.g., 8–12) across the block, depending on the model.

3: Is it possible to run multiple PCR programs in a single cycle using the gradient feature?

The gradient allows variation in annealing temperatures, but all wells run the same program steps otherwise, it optimizes within one protocol.
